For new team members: our Grayport load balancer marks backends unhealthy when the `/status` endpoint times out, and last night all four Lanternfall nodes flapped at once. The remediation runbook — including the script that relaxes the health-check thresholds safely — is stored in the Ostrey operations vault, which sealed itself after the power blip. Nothing is broken beyond that; traffic is degraded but flowing. To reopen the vault and pull the runbook, enter the recovery passphrase below.

strongbox words: druvan-lamys-eliius-jorax-istox-soreth-ulays-gilix-ralix-oliiel-norwyn-casvan-praius

Runbook: Quillfox firmware channel. Devices on the "amberline" ring pull updates every 6h; the signer rotates monthly, so don't panic if you see two valid keys during overlap. If a rollout stalls past 20%, freeze the channel and page the embedded team rather than retrying — duplicate manifests have bricked test units before. For the audit, note that staging and prod use separate signing roots. The channel's current configuration is pasted directly below.

deployment values, kawip-kafog:
belath:
  pin: 3709
  tenant: ulaox
  seal: seal_25075386
  metrics_host: metrics.belath.halixhq.test
  standby_team: gormir
  escalation: wenys-fenwyn
  nonce: 26e5f7

Handover: RouteSnap driver-assignment heuristic. Plugin authors: the scoring hook now runs before zone filtering, not after. Weights live in the heuristic config, hot-reloaded every 60s. Don't cache driver scores across ticks. Fallback assigner kicks in if your plugin times out at 200ms. Breaking changes land in v4. Questions about the scoring contract go to the new owner.

signatory, hawip-bafop: Quenmir Gorvan Rusdor